THE RECORDING ACADEMY®'S OFFICIAL GRAMMY® AWARDS STYLING SUITE JANUARY 27 – 30, 2010
SANTA MONICA , Calif. The seventh annual GRAMMY Style Studio® is The Recording Academy®'s official styling suite where nominees, performers, and presenters are invited to select one-of-a-kind pieces from leading international red carpet and lifestyle brands to wear to the 52nd Annual GRAMMY® Awards — airing live on CBS Television Network from STAPLES Center in Los Angeles on Sunday, Jan. 31, 2010, 8 p.m. ET/PT.
Held at Smashbox Studios in West Hollywood from Wednesday, Jan. 27, 2010 – Saturday, Jan. 30, 2010, private styling appointments for talent will be held between 11 a.m. – 7 p.m. daily. A media preview and artist interviews will be on Wednesday, Jan. 27, 2010, with additional appointments scheduled throughout the week.
Confirmed designers include:  Halston, Theia, Moods of Norway , Toni Maticevski, AILA, Marlies Dekkers, Samantha Wills, Nemer Saade, Grammy Label™, Melissa's Shoes, Jil Sander Eyewear, Pennyroyal Silver, K-Swiss, MEK Denim and Melamed with more designers to be announced shortly.
Designers Toni Maticevski, Stefan Dahlkvist from Moods of Norway , and Samantha Wills will be in attendance.
VIP guests will also enjoy makeovers courtesy of Make Up For Ever and hairstyling by Rodney Cutler from Cutler Salon New York and Philips Norelco will be showcasing their latest hair-styling tools.
Guests will enjoy Dom Perignon Vintage 2000 and M Café will serve its contemporary macrobiotic cuisine and pastries daily.  Starbucks will be serving their new instant coffee, Starbucks VIA™ Ready Brew, and specialty cocktails including the VIAtini at their coffee bar.
